About Kazino
Kazino offers an intimate, immersive experience styled as a Russian supper club. Originally conceived for Natasha, Pierre & The Great Comet of 1812, Kazino presents dining-style engagement around the performance in two prime Manhattan locations: Meatpacking District at 439 West 13th Street and Times Square at 259 West 45th Street. Seating is arranged around the stage in dining configurations to foster a close, communal atmosphere.

Good to know
Seating, Parking & Venue Information
- Capacity: approximately 200 seats in a 6,000-square-foot space.
- Addresses: Meatpacking location at 439 West 13th Street, New York, NY 10014; Times Square location at 259 West 45th Street, New York, NY 10036.
- Venue type: Russian-supper-club/immersive performance space (temporary structure) built for Natasha, Pierre & The Great Comet of 1812.
- Seating chart: space configured with dining-style tables around the performance area; no widely publicized ongoing seating chart today (historical context available from 2013 coverage).
- Parking & transit: parking options cited near the Meatpacking location; transit access via NYC subways with nearby hubs; Time Out notes service via A/C/E to 42nd Street–Port Authority for the Times Square location.
- Nearby hotels: The Standard Hotel (Meatpacking area) cited as a nearby landmark; area also known for High Line access and related hotels.
- Notable events hosted: Natasha, Pierre & The Great Comet of 1812 (opening May 16, 2013 at Kazino; later moved to Times Square for a Sept 24, 2013 return); Alexander Markov and Albert Markov concert (Father’s Day, 2013).
